Carbon (API): differenze tra le versioni
m Robot: Automated text replacement (-\[\[Categoria:Mac OS X +{{Mac OS X}\n[[Categoria:Mac OS X) |
m Robot: Automated text replacement (-\{\{Mac OS X\} +{{Mac OS X}}) |
||
Riga 5: | Riga 5: | ||
[[Categoria:Mac OS]] |
[[Categoria:Mac OS]] |
||
{{Mac OS X} |
{{Mac OS X}} |
||
[[Categoria:Mac OS X]] |
[[Categoria:Mac OS X]] |
||
Versione delle 19:36, 9 mag 2006
Template:Stub informatica Carbon è il nome in codice dato da Apple Computer alle API contenute nel sistema operativo Mac OS X che consentono ai programmi scritti per i sistemi della Apple precedenti a Mac OS X di funzionare sul nuovo sistema operativo tramite piccole modifiche. Le API sono formate da dei header file per il linguaggio C e da delle librerie dinamiche che implementano le funzioni. Le implementazioni delle librerie sono differenti a seconda dei sistemi operativi ma questo non crea problemi all'eseguibile dato che per esso il comportamento è identico.
Senza le librerie Carbon l'unico modo per utilizzare le vecchie applicazioni sarebbe quello di utilizzare il programma di emulazione Classic fornito con Mac OS X. Template:Mac OS X